Bedfordshire, Luton and Milton Keynes Integrated Working; how are we doing?

Our Leadership and Organisational Development (OD) plan for Bedfordshire, Luton and Milton Keynes (BLMK) sets a vision where leaders at all levels work together across teams, organisational boundaries, professions and the wider system to help each other do the best they can for the staff, place and population they serve.

Integrated Care Systems (ICS) require local health and care partners to work together in new and different ways. Staff need be able to work together, learn and share knowledge from across the system to create public services that are more integrated based on the needs of the local population.

To support the development of integrated working within BLMK ICS we would like to gauge the experiences of staff in fostering integrated ways of working. To do this we have devised a short survey .
